Calder Valley Snooker League

King X WMC
S. Halstead

* last updated 20/01/2026

Seasons Stats

Season P W L
2025-2026 5 3 2
2024-2025 20 12 8
2023-2024 18 11 7

Tommy McBride Cup

Season Pos W P DIFF
2025-2026 61 3 5 28
2024-2025 6 12 20 63
2023-2024 31 11 18 98

Individual Competition

Season Round Home Player   AwayPlayer
2025-2026 Round 1 King X WMC
S. Halstead
v Ripponden Cons
B. Southworth

Season Round Home Player   AwayPlayer
2024-2025 Round 1 Pennine
A. Thorpe
v King X WMC
S. Halstead

Season Round Home Player   AwayPlayer
2023-2024 Round 1 King X WMC
S. Halstead
v Arden Road SC
M. Ryder

Veterans Competition

Season Round Home Player   AwayPlayer
2025-2026 Round of 8 King X WMC
S. Halstead
v Cath. Memorial
D. Playford
2025-2026 Round of 16 Arden Road SC
J. Armstrong
v King X WMC
S. Halstead

Season Round Home Player   AwayPlayer
2024-2025 Round of 16 Pellon
N. Collins
v King X WMC
S. Halstead
2024-2025 Round 1 King X WMC
K. Fozzard
v King X WMC
S. Halstead

Season Round Home Player   AwayPlayer
2023-2024 Last 16 Todmorden USC
K. Nyari
v King X WMC
S. Halstead
2023-2024 Last 32 King X WMC
S. Halstead
v Hill Crest
G. Sharp

Handicaps

Season Date Type Handicap
2025-2026 13/11/2025 Automatic Handicap Applied +8
2025-2026 15/10/2025 Automatic Handicap Applied +11
2025-2026 14/09/2025 Handicap Season Start +9

Season Date Type Handicap
2024-2025 20/02/2025 Automatic Handicap Applied +12
2024-2025 17/01/2025 Automatic Handicap Applied +16
2024-2025 12/12/2024 Automatic Handicap Applied +15
2024-2025 03/11/2024 Automatic Handicap Applied +11
2024-2025 29/09/2024 Handicap Season Start +12

Season Date Type Handicap
2023-2024 22/02/2024 Automatic Handicap Applied +12
2023-2024 24/01/2024 Automatic Handicap Applied +14
2023-2024 04/01/2024 Automatic Handicap Applied +13
2023-2024 13/12/2023 Provisional Star Removed +14
2023-2024 18/10/2023 Automatic Handicap Applied +14*
2023-2024 24/09/2023 New Registration +15*

Matches

Season Home Date Away
2025-2026 Hill Crest
I. Scoltock
W 89-51 L 13/10/2025 King X WMC
S. Halstead
2025-2026 King X WMC
S. Halstead
W 83-42 L 20/10/2025 Greenroyd
D. Horsfall
2025-2026 King X WMC
S. Halstead
W 71-54 L 10/11/2025 King X WMC
K. Fozzard
2025-2026 King X WMC
S. Halstead
W 76-65 L 24/11/2025 Ripponden Cons
S. Phethean
2025-2026 Hill Crest
S. Singh
W 62-59 L 01/12/2025 King X WMC
S. Halstead

Season Home Date Away
2024-2025 King X WMC
S. Halstead
W 74-52 L 30/09/2024 Greenroyd
T. Freeman
2024-2025 Hill Crest
I. Scoltock
W 81-52 L 07/10/2024 King X WMC
S. Halstead
2024-2025 Ripponden Cons
L. Kendall
L 46-61 W 28/10/2024 King X WMC
S. Halstead
2024-2025 King X WMC
S. Halstead
W 68-40 L 04/11/2024 Ripponden Cons
T. Griggs
2024-2025 Halifax Snooker Club
P. Judge
W 89-46 L 11/11/2024 King X WMC
S. Halstead
2024-2025 King X WMC
S. Halstead
L 46-52 W 18/11/2024 Hill Crest
C. Camplin
2024-2025 Pennine
J. Burr
W 79-34 L 25/11/2024 King X WMC
S. Halstead
2024-2025 King X WMC
S. Halstead
W 70-61 L 16/12/2024 Pellon
J. Cameron
2024-2025 Pellon
P. King
W 76-43 L 23/12/2024 King X WMC
S. Halstead
2024-2025 Greenroyd
J. Edwards
L 62-73 W 22/01/2025 King X WMC
S. Halstead
2024-2025 King X WMC
S. Halstead
L 61-66 W 19/01/2025 Hill Crest
J. Halliday
2024-2025 Lee Mount
A. Pickles
L 59-66 W 20/01/2025 King X WMC
S. Halstead
2024-2025 King X WMC
S. Halstead
W 106-37 L 03/02/2025 Ripponden Cons
T. Barraclough
2024-2025 Ripponden Cons
T. Griggs
W 76-56 L 10/02/2025 King X WMC
S. Halstead
2024-2025 King X WMC
S. Halstead
W 87-32 L 17/02/2025 Halifax Snooker Club
C. Brown
2024-2025 Hill Crest
S. Balmforth
L 69-80 W 24/02/2025 King X WMC
S. Halstead
2024-2025 King X WMC
S. Halstead
L 58-73 W 03/03/2025 Pennine
C. Moore
2024-2025 King X WMC
V. Crossley
L 59-69 W 10/03/2025 King X WMC
S. Halstead
2024-2025 Pellon
J. Cameron
L 39-57 W 24/03/2025 King X WMC
S. Halstead
2024-2025 King X WMC
S. Halstead
W 58-54 L 31/03/2025 Pellon
S. Crossley

Season Home Date Away
2023-2024 King X WMC
S. Halstead
W 69-40 L 09/10/2023 King X WMC
K. Fozzard
2023-2024 King X WMC
S. Halstead
W 72-35 L 23/10/2023 Ripponden Cons
D. Shaw
2023-2024 Cath. Memorial
K. Kendell
L 43-82 W 30/10/2023 King X WMC
S. Halstead
2023-2024 King X WMC
S. Halstead
L 36-84 W 06/11/2023 Pennine
A. Morley
2023-2024 Pellon
J. Cameron
W 83-52 L 13/11/2023 King X WMC
S. Halstead
2023-2024 King X WMC
S. Halstead
W 65-61 L 20/11/2023 Hill Crest
T. Brumby
2023-2024 King X WMC
S. Halstead
L 44-55 W 11/12/2023 Pellon
P. Spencer
2023-2024 Pennine
S. Tarran
L 58-62 W 18/12/2023 King X WMC
S. Halstead
2023-2024 Lee Mount
T. Hicks
W 80-57 L 08/01/2024 King X WMC
S. Halstead
2023-2024 King X WMC
S. Halstead
L 67-68 W 15/01/2024 Hill Crest
J. Halliday
2023-2024 King X WMC
M. Stewart
L 49-72 W 22/01/2024 King X WMC
S. Halstead
2023-2024 King X WMC
S. Halstead
W 83-55 L 29/01/2024 Greenroyd
J. Edwards
2023-2024 King X WMC
S. Halstead
W 66-45 L 12/02/2024 Cath. Memorial
A. Birkhead
2023-2024 King X WMC
S. Halstead
L 41-71 W 26/02/2024 Pellon
J. Cameron
2023-2024 Hill Crest
A. Pilling
L 58-83 W 04/03/2024 King X WMC
S. Halstead
2023-2024 King X WMC
S. Halstead
W 72-52 L 18/03/2024 Ripponden Cons
T. Griggs
2023-2024 Pellon
P. Roberts
L 52-71 W 25/03/2024 King X WMC
S. Halstead
2023-2024 King X WMC
S. Halstead
L 67-74 W 08/04/2024 Pennine
J. Bragg